Paper Summary:

The paper discusses the death of Pentheus in Euripides' play, "The Bacchae" and how it is justified due to his arrogance and self-righteousness. The paper shows how Pentheus' destruction serves as a warning against all who might find themselves beginning to think they control much, if anything at all.

From the Paper:

"In Euripides' play, The Bacchae, we learn the importance of remembering our humanity. In the Greek world, self-righteousness is something that is rarely tolerated and arrogance is never tolerated at all. When man comes up against a god and believes that he knows more and is better, there will be a price to pay. Pentheus' destruction is necessary for several reasons. It first must be demonstrated that man has no power over the gods. He is close-minded to any new ideas and this demonstrates his arrogance. In addition, he does not always act like a king in that he does not see mankind as he really is. His death is justified because he must be an example to all men that such arrogance is destructive. Dionysus has a lesson to teach and Pentheus is just the man he needs to do it."
